take time by the forelock

 

Definitions from WordNet

Verb take time by the forelock has 1 sense
  1. take time by the forelock - act quickly and decisively; not let slip an opportunity

Term: Take Time by the Forelock

Description:

"Take Time by the Forelock" is an idiomatic expression that suggests seizing an opportunity quickly and decisively. It implies the importance of taking action promptly instead of procrastination or hesitation.

Examples:

Noun (Idiom):

  1. She always takes time by the forelock when it comes to pursuing her dreams.
  2. If you want to succeed, you should learn to take time by the forelock and grab any chance that presents itself.
